What Happens to the Enamel After Whitening

Whitening agents open microscopic pores within the enamel to allow bleaching components to reach deeper stains. These pores gradually return to their normal state, but until then, pigments can settle more easily. This is why patients are given guidance on what to eat and drink during the first couple of days.

Why sensitivity increases

Temperature and acidity feel more noticeable because the enamel remains slightly dehydrated after treatment. Comfort usually returns within 24–48 hours.

Hydration’s Important Role in Stability and Comfort

Water becomes particularly valuable after whitening. It supports saliva, rinses away pigment particles and reduces dryness. Frequent sipping is more effective than occasional large drinks.

Understanding Which Items to Pause Temporarily

Certain foods and drinks carry high levels of natural or artificial pigments that quickly settle into porous enamel. Avoiding these items for the first 48 hours prevents unwanted shading.

High-pigment items to set aside briefly

  • Coffee and tea
  • Red wine
  • Tomato-based sauces
  • Berries and berry juices
  • Dark marinades or spices such as turmeric

These items can be reintroduced gradually once the enamel has stabilised.

Maintaining Comfort While Teeth Settle

Sensitivity does not affect everyone, but those who feel it can benefit from small adjustments. The aim is to avoid temperature extremes and acidic items while the enamel rehydrates.

Food and Drink That Strengthen Enamel Over Time

A strong enamel surface resists staining more effectively. Incorporating enamel-supporting nutrients helps prolong whitening results.

Beneficial nutrients

  • Calcium for structure
  • Phosphorus for mineral balance
  • Vitamin D for absorption
  • Magnesium for overall enamel integrity

Foods such as dairy products, fortified grains, nuts and seeds contribute to this stability without interfering with whitening work.
